site stats

C# is not vs is

WebPython vs C# performance and functionality comparison. First thing, we will start with the shared characteristics. Python and C# are comparable languages as they provide … WebUsing macro, one can change value of CopyLocal in references properties, to true or false. If not already presents, it adds a node to the .csproj file. But how to remove this …

c# - Difference between is and as keyword - Stack Overflow

WebApr 7, 2024 · If the right-hand operand's list matches multiple contiguous sublists in the left-hand operand's list, only the right-most matching sublist is removed. If removal results in an empty list, the result is null. C# Copy Run WebJul 13, 2024 · As far as I can see, the only difference between using == and is is mainly that is expects a constant operand (thus, operation order matters). I used to use the == … first republic bank failure https://csgcorp.net

Difference Between Is and Equality Operators in C# – “is null” vs “=…

WebRequires C# 8.0 since this is the method for checking for not null using property pattern matching. Doesn’t produce a warning even when comparing against a non-nullable value … WebMar 19, 2024 · Since C# 7, you can use the is keyword to do a null check: if(person is null) { } The is keyword has the big advantage that it ignores any operator overloads that are … WebAug 5, 2024 · The is operator is used to check if the run-time type of an object is compatible with the given type or not. It returns true if the given object is of the same type otherwise, return false. It also returns false for null objects. Syntax: expression is type. Here, the expression will be evaluated to an instance of some type. first republic bank georgia

Difference Between Is and Equality Operators in C# – …

Category:casting - C# :

Tags:C# is not vs is

C# is not vs is

c# - Visual Studio. Code changes don

WebApr 11, 2024 · C# String: C# StringBuilder: 1) It represents an immutable string.: It represents a mutable string.: 2) It is unmodifiable: It is modifiable and dynamic: 3) The … WebC# 7 adds support for constant patterns, type patterns, and var patterns to the is operator. Use them like this: if (input is null ) return 0 ; if (input is 5 ) return 5 ; if (input is int count) return count; if (input is string text) return text.length; if (input is var output) return …

C# is not vs is

Did you know?

WebApr 7, 2024 · The == and != operators check if their operands are equal or not. Less than operator < The < operator returns true if its left-hand operand is less than its right-hand operand, false otherwise: C# Webis the only operator to go (there's no IsNot operator). You can build an extension method that does it: public static bool IsA (this object obj) { return obj is T; } and then use it to: if (!child.IsA ()) And you could follow on your theme:

WebJan 21, 2024 · The difference between is and as operators are as follows: The is operator is used to check if the run-time type of an object is compatible with the given type or not whereas as operator is used to perform conversion between compatible reference types or Nullable types. The is operator is of boolean type whereas as operator is not of boolean …

WebOct 10, 2024 · @Nexus: You're going the wrong way around -- I meant the primary function fulfilled by the is operator, which is assuredly not checking for null. x is Foo is intended to check if x is of runtime type Foo (or a descendant). WebPython vs C# performance and functionality comparison. First thing, we will start with the shared characteristics. Python and C# are comparable languages as they provide simplicity and other great enough benefits. They both are object-oriented middle-level programming languages, and unlike others, these two provide full support for this type of ...

WebThe LINQ Contains Method in C# is used to check whether a sequence or collection (i.e. data source) contains a specified element or not. If the data source contains the specified element, then it returns true else returns false. There are there Contains Methods available in C# and they are implemented in two different namespaces.

WebJul 6, 2024 · Unfortunately, it prints Created: this happens because the string is not actually empty, but it is composed of invisible characters. The same happens with escaped characters too! To avoid it, you can replace String.IsNullOrEmpty with String.IsNullOrWhiteSpace: this method performs its checks on invisible characters too. … first republic bank footprintWebApr 7, 2024 · C# Console.WriteLine ("Forgot" + "white space"); Console.WriteLine ("Probably the oldest constant: " + Math.PI); Console.WriteLine (null + "Nothing to add."); // Output: // Forgotwhite space // Probably the oldest constant: 3.14159265358979 // Nothing to add. String interpolation provides a more convenient way to format strings: C# first republic bank fraud numberWebC# is a fully object-oriented language, while C++ is a language that can mix procedural and object-oriented code. Similarities Between C# and C++ Both languages are object-oriented and based on C. Moreover, C# is based on C++, which makes them quite similar. first republic bank frc stockWebMay 9, 2024 · The Difference between IS and As is that.. IS - Is Operator is used to Check the Compatibility of an Object with a given Type and it returns the result as a Boolean (True Or False). AS - As Operator is used for Casting of Object to a given Type or a Class. Ex. Student s = obj as Student; is equivalent to: Student s = obj is Student ? first republic bank fedWebHowever, I'm not sure if EF6 is compatible with Microsoft.Data.SqlClient. This is an old article from Microsoft, it says that EF Core, EF 6 etc. haven’t yet made the transition to the new provider Microsoft.Data.SqlClient. So, I'm a bit confused. Everything has been working well with System.Data.SqlClient for the below code first republic bank greenwich ctWebC# language support is an optional install from the Marketplace. You can install it from within VS Code by searching for 'C#' in the Extensions view ( Ctrl+Shift+X) or if you already have a project with C# files, VS Code will prompt you to install the extension as soon as you open a C# file. Roslyn and OmniSharp first republic bank futuresWebJul 15, 2024 · Software Architect. Though it may sound like our occasional April Fools Day joke, C# 9 is looking to add and, or, and not to its list of keywords. Specifically, for use in … first republic bank greenwich